Zillow Begins Removal of Images Alleged in Copyright Infringement Lawsuit

USA Real Estate News-RISMedia - Fri, 2025-09-05 10:42

Following a lawsuit from CoStar (Homes.com’s parent company), Zillow has begun to remove images alleged of copyright infringement from its platform. Zillow sent out notifications to partners Thursday, Sept. 4 that the images would start being removed within the next couple of days, according to a company spokesperson. August Jobs Report Shows Slowdown, Increasing Odds of Rate Cut

USA Real Estate News-RISMedia - Fri, 2025-09-05 10:26

In a September 5 report on job growth from the Bureau of Labor Statistics (BLS), U.S. employers added only 22,000 jobs in August, a significant slowdown, and the unemployment rate rose slightly to 4.3%—a sign that the economy is rapidly cooling as global tariffs put pressure on U.S. businesses.
